Back to Projects
mobile

M-SmartGrow

A mobile platform for youth empowerment, digital learning and financial growth.

M-SmartGrow

Overview

M-SmartGrow is a mobile platform designed to empower youth through digital learning, entrepreneurship training, and financial literacy. The app provides access to educational content, mentorship opportunities, and tools for personal financial management.

Key features include interactive learning modules, a community forum for peer support, goal setting and tracking tools, and connections to micro-financing opportunities. The platform is designed to be engaging and relevant to young people's interests and aspirations.

This project was developed in partnership with a youth empowerment NGO and has been piloted with youth groups in several counties.

Challenges

  • Creating engaging content that resonates with diverse youth audiences
  • Building a platform that works on low-end devices with limited data
  • Developing appropriate metrics to measure impact and growth
  • Ensuring the platform remains relevant as users' needs evolve

Solutions

  • Involved youth in the design process through participatory design sessions
  • Optimized the app for performance on low-end devices and implemented data saving features
  • Developed a comprehensive analytics framework to track engagement and outcomes
  • Built a flexible content management system that allows for regular updates

Technologies

React Native
Firebase
Firestore
Redux
Expo
Cloud Functions